Transaction Detail

txid659625097970bad0cb50eeaed53f002eb12eff3581640e55647be7e8493e511e
Block Hash0000000000003f42517518d86897071cef27cf6833cbfb309fd6fcc72e79e1cb
Time2014-08-27 03:45:36 UTC
Version1
Confirmations4578661

Transaction

InputOutput
coinbase:
02e377062f503253482f04fe54fd5308000000b7c80800000d2f6e6f64655374726174756d2f
18EUfTBWzWbnCpfZcyXVW3LKuyezJdqykk
69 TIT